Monthly Salary breakdown for $ 80,000.00

In the tax overview above, we show the illustration for a monthly take home pay as a straight 1/12th of your annual income. Not all employers calculate income this way. Some employers calculate your monthly income and pay monthly Federal / State taxes by diving your total annual income by the number of days in a year, then multiplying that daily amount to provide a monthly salary that changes each month depending on how many days there are in the month (28,29,30 or 31).

If your employer calculates you monthly salary in this way, the below calculator illustrates the amounts you should expect to pay in Federal Tax, State Tax, Medicare, Social Security and so on. Federal Tax Calculation

Annual Income 2024$ 80,000.00
MinusStandard Deduction ($ 14,600.00)$ 65,400.00
MinusPersonal Exemption ($ 0.00)$ 65,400.00
Taxable Income 2024$ 65,400.00
Income Tax Breakdown [ 2024 Tax Tables ]
Tax RateThresholdTax Due in Band
10%$ 0.00 to $ 11,600.00 $ 1,160.00
12%$ 11,600.00 to $ 47,150.00 $ 4,266.00
22%$ 47,150.00 to $ 100,525.00 $ 4,015.00
Federal Income Tax Total from all Rates$ 9,441.00
Total Federal Income Tax Due$ 9,441.00
